Taking pictures with [Auto]
Taking pictures with [Auto]
1 Press the shutter button to take the ¿ rst frame.
2 Move the camera slightly in the direction of the
second frame.

3 Move the camera slowly so that the pointer and
the target mark overlap. The camera releases the
shutter automatically when the pointer and the
target overlap.
To combine only two frames, press the A button.
4 Repeat step 3 to take a third frame. The camera
automatically combines the frames into a single
panorama image.
To cancel the panorama function, press the
button.
If the shutter does not automatically release, try
[Manual] or [PC].

Taking pictures with [Manual]
Taking pictures with [Manual]
1 Use FGHI to specify at which edge the next
picture is to be connected.

2 Press the shutter button to take the ¿ rst frame.
3 Compose the next shot so that the edge of the
¿ rst frame displayed faintly on the screen overlaps
the subject of the second frame, and press the
shutter button.
To combine only two frames, press the A button.
4 Repeat step 3 to take a third frame. The camera
automatically combines the frames into a single
panorama image.
